The concept of rebirth is a pillar of Buddhist and Hindu philosophy, often visualized through "Six Paths of Rebirth" or meditative practices that involve "climbing a rope" to induce out-of-body experiences.
Always keep dedicated safety EMT shears within arm's reach. Never use pointed knives or razor blades, which can easily slip and cut the skin during an emergency removal.

The roots of Japanese rope work can be traced back to Hojōjutsu , a martial art practiced by the samurai class for the restraint of prisoners. Over centuries, these utilitarian techniques transitioned into an aesthetic and philosophical discipline. Modern practitioners often focus on the visual harmony of the lines against the human form, emphasizing the contrast between the strength of the rope and the softness of the body.
